What Can a Green Real Estate Specialist Do For Your New or Listed Home?

As a licensed Home Energy Auditor, I am happy to extend my service to Home Buyers and Sellers.  Energy Savings is more important than ever with the rising prices and keeping your home utility expenses low means more money in your pocket.

  

Lighting Assessment:

Evaluate your exterior and interior home lighting using specialized software to determine home much your lighting cost is annually.

Provide a detailed report showing annual savings for Compact Fluorescent Light upgrades for your home's exterior and interior verses Incandescent Light Bulbs.  This report provides a side by side comparison of potential energy and cost savings on a monthly and yearly basis.

 

Air Leak Detection:

An Air Leakage audit can find up to 80% of energy problems in your home.  A thorough inspection of your homes windows, doors, attic hatch, wiring holes, plumbing caulk and recessed lighting can determine areas of heating and cooling loss. 

Using an infrared thermometer, I am able to pinpoint areas of your home that may need to be replaced weatherproofed or caulked.  I will provide pictures of damage with recommendations for optimal energy savings.

 

Water Use and Conservation:

An inspection of your water heater will be completed to determine any energy loss.  Information and options for reducing water use in your shower and toilets will be provided.

 

Energy Consultation:

Using a checklist, we'll discuss your home insulation and appliances and determine simple ways to reduce use cost and any needed upgrades for energy efficiency.   I will present a list of incentives and rebates available to homeowners in the North GA area for Energy Star Appliances and other upgrades.
